Rankings I-UGR

​In a ranking including public and private universities based on the research published in international journals of great impact and visibility and is elaborated by research groups of the University of Granada.

The main goal of this ranking is to find out strengths and weaknesses of the Spanish university system when it comes to research. The aim is to know its ability to elaborate knowledge on different scientific fields and disciplines.

This ranking shows results concerning 12 scientific fields y 37 scientific disciplines so that it is easier to capture which specialities are the most influential at universities. Likewise, universities are listed according the IFQ2A-Index, which summarises 6 bibliometric indicators of scientific production and impact calculated from data bases from Thomson Reuters - Web of Science and Journal Citation Reports. Wide temporal series are used. In the case of the 5th edition, results for the quinquennium 2009-2013 and the decade of 2004-2013 are offered.

Analysed institutions: A maximum of 47 in some of the different variations
